pfam07983 | X8 | 3.0e-17 | 58 | 128 | 76 | + X8 domain. The X8 domain domain contains at least 6 conserved cysteine residues that presumably form three disulphide bridges. The domain is found in an Olive pollen allergen as well as at the C-terminus of several families of glycosyl hydrolases. This domain may be involved in carbohydrate binding. This domain is characteristic of GPI-anchored domains. | ||
